
National Car Care Month - Spring Cleaning and Maintenance Tips
Welcome to National Car Care Month in April! With the arrival of warmer weather and clearer roads, now is the ideal moment to give your car the attention it deserves. Following a season of battling winter's harsh elements, your vehicle could use a revitalization to prepare for spring and summer adventures. Here are some suggestions to kickstart your car care routine:
Organize and Clean Thoroughly: Begin by removing unnecessary items from your car, such as trash, and winter accessories like floor mats. Then, give it a deep vacuum, paying special attention to those tricky spots where dirt and crumbs accumulate. Follow up by wiping down all surfaces with disinfectant wipes or an interior car cleaner to leave everything fresh and sanitized, including the trunk.
Leather Care for Longevity: If your car boasts leather seats, apply a quality leather conditioner to keep them soft and prevent any potential cracking.
Comprehensive Car Wash: Treat your car to a thorough wash to eliminate winter grime, salt residue, and road dirt. Applying a layer of wax enhances its appearance and shields the paint from the sun's harmful UV rays. Consider opting for an undercarriage wash to remove any debris that could contribute to rust formation.
Safe Hood Inspection: Before opening the hood, consult your owner's manual for specific guidelines. Once the engine is cool and turned off, visually inspect for leaks, cracks, or loose hoses. Additionally, ensure essential fluids such as engine oil, coolant, windshield washer fluid, brake fluid, and power steering fluid are topped up according to your car's manual.
Tire Maintenance: Proper tire pressure is critical for safety and fuel efficiency. Regularly inflate your tires to the recommended PSI, typically indicated on the driver's door jamb sticker. You can find the recommended PSI on the tire itself if you're using aftermarket tires. Remember to check the spare tire and inspect all tires for cuts, cracks, or uneven wear.
While these DIY tips are beneficial, scheduling a professional check-up with a trusted mechanic is important. They can detect potential issues early on, saving you money and hassle in the long run.
